
Brentford FC is a Premier League football club based in West London. Under the ownership of sports betting and analytics entrepreneur Matthew Benham, the club has risen from the lower divisions of the English Football League to become an established and widely respected top-tier outfit.
In 2020, the club moved from Griffin Park, its home for just short of 120 years, to the purpose-built, 17,250-seat Gtech Community Stadium. A year later, the club won promotion to the Premier League under Danish manager Thomas Frank, the first time ‘the Bees’ had been promoted to the top division of English football in 74 years.
The Gtech Community Stadium has won plaudits both for its contemporary architecture and for the quality of the match day experience for fans. The stadium was ranked the best in the league in 2023 in a fan survey carried out by the Premier League, and came second the following year.
